Elementary Mathematics Coordinator (2026-2027)

Education Support CenterPosted 1 weeks ago
Professional

Job Description

Primary Purpose:

Provide leadership, coordination, and support for the district's elementary mathematics program to ensure high-quality, aligned, and research-based instruction that improves student achievement in mathematics. Support campus administrators and teachers through curriculum development, instructional coaching, assessment analysis, intervention planning, and professional learning focused on effective, guaranteed, and viable elementary math instruction.

 

Qualifications:

Education/Certification:

Master's degree from accredited university

Valid Texas teaching certificate with required endorsements

 

Special Knowledge/Skills:

  • Strong knowledge of elementary mathematics curriculum, instruction, and assessment
  • Knowledge of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ills (TEKS) and state accountability systems related to mathematics
  • Ability to analyze student achievement and assessment data to improve instructional effectiveness
  • Knowledge of evidence-based mathematics instructional practices and intervention strategies
  • Ability to develop and deliver professional learning for adult learners
  • Strong organizational, communication, collaboration, and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to support differentiated instruction and mathematical problem-solving practices

Experience:

  • Minimum of 5 years successful teaching experience in elementary mathematics
  • Instructional coaching or campus/district leadership experience preferred

     

Work Schedule: 221 days

 

Salary: Pay Grade 4 - Administrative/Professional Hiring Schedule
